In terms of performance, what does a higher specific impulse indicate?

A higher specific impulse is a crucial indicator of the efficiency with which a rocket or propulsion system uses its fuel. It effectively measures the amount of thrust produced per unit of fuel consumed over time. Therefore, a higher specific impulse signifies that the engine generates more thrust relative to the amount of fuel being expended. This directly translates to greater fuel efficiency, as the system can achieve more propulsion for less fuel, enabling it to operate for longer periods or travel further distances without needing to carry an excessive amount of fuel.

Specific impulse is typically expressed in seconds and gives a clear idea of performance in the context of space propulsion systems, where optimizing fuel usage is critical due to the substantial cost and logistics involved in carrying fuel into orbit or beyond. As a result, when evaluating propulsion systems or rocket engines, a focus on specific impulse helps identify the most efficient technologies.
